What is 98/53 Divided By 3/9

Answer: 9853÷39\frac{98}{53}\div\frac{3}{9} = 29453\frac{294}{53}

Solving 9853÷39\frac{98}{53}\div\frac{3}{9}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

9853÷39=9853×93\frac{98}{53} \div \frac{3}{9} = \frac{98}{53} \times \frac{9}{3}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 98×9=88298 \times 9 = 882
  • Multiply the Denominators: 53×3=15953 \times 3 = 159
  • Form the New Fraction: 9853×39=882159\frac{98}{53} \times \frac{3}{9} = \frac{882}{159}

Let's Simplify 882159\frac{882}{159}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 882882 and 159159. The GCD of 882882 and 159159 is 33.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:882÷3159÷3=29453\frac{882 \div 3}{159 \div 3} = \frac{294}{53}

Answer 9853÷39=29453\frac{98}{53}\div\frac{3}{9} = \frac{294}{53}
